About Crickmerry

Crickmerry is a small hamlet situated in the rural north of Shropshire, within the West Midlands region of England, located a few miles west of Prees and roughly equidistant between the market towns of Whitchurch to the north and Wem to the south. Characterized by its quiet, agricultural setting, Crickmerry comprises a scattering of homes amidst farmland, typical of the county's pastoral landscape. Its modest size means it lacks significant public amenities, relying on nearby Prees or the larger towns for services, embodying a tranquil rural existence.
